    Top Indian wrestlers Vinesh Phogat and Bajrang Punia are protesting against the Wrestling Federation of India (WFI) chief and BJP MP Brij Bhushan Sharan Singh over allegations of sexual harassment. Phogat said it’s hard to speak up against people in power. The wrestlers are calling for Singh to be taken into custody in their second stage of protest, and claim they had their first encounter with an official before demonstrating in Jantar Mantar.

    The protest has become a significant political issue, with many opposition politicians supporting the wrestlers and calling for Singh’s resignation. Singh has refused to leave the wrestling organisation as it would imply he agrees with the accusations. Phogat also criticised Thakur for allegedly creating a committee to suppress the issue and not taking action.
